Facts

The applicant failed to file an appeal within the mandatory 60-day period due to delays in obtaining a certificate of delay, which was not required to be part of the record of appeal.

Issues

  1. Delay in filing the appeal
  2. Exceeding powers by granting orders not applied for

Reasoning

The applicant failed to provide a copy of the Notice of Appeal and the certificate of delay, which was not required to be part of the record of appeal. The delay in obtaining the certificate of delay was explained but there was no explanation for the delay in filing the application.
